> * Andreas Sturmlechner schrieb am 12.05.26 um 00:15 Uhr:
> >     2) A quick check that both DB drivers are supported by Qt:
> >         USE="mysql sqlite" emerge -p1 dev-qt/qtbase
> >         
> >         If this command indicates a USE flag change, you must at least
> >         temporarily rebuild dev-qt/qtbase with both old and new enabled.
> 
> I would assume that backend support in kde-apps/akonadi-config is also
> required, no?

No, for the purpose of migration, we'll assume that the "new" backend support 
was already enabled (as will be the case for our +sqlite change), but after 
upgrade, "old" backend support may no longer be enforced on dev-qt/qtbase, 
which is still needed for migration. Something to amend the news text with, 
maybe.
